  • THE DEEP BLUE SEA Debbie Daniels – Oil Paintings

    Debbie Daniels is a self taught artist who creates large scale oil paintings of Pacific Northwest seaside scenery. Her current series of rock, water, and boat paintings portray the natural beauty of the San Juan Islands. Her paintings often are about freezing the movement of water in order to preserve that delicate fleeting moment in time.   • Friends of the Bellingham Public Library Ski-To-Sea Book Sale

    The Friends of the Bellingham Public Library Ski-To-Sea Book Sale provides a large selection of books and other media for all ages. Entry to the book sale is free. Virtually all books and other items cost only $1/ea. All proceeds benefit the Bellingham Public Library.
